Ru Zhengliang, Tian Zhong, Yang Yutong, Chen Lusha, Wang Liandi, Peng Xue, Cao Yu, Qin Huiling
Department of Orthopedics, The Third People's Hospital Health Care Group of Cixi.
Department of Orthopedics, Chonggang General Hospital.
Tohoku J Exp Med. 2024 Nov 7. doi: 10.1620/tjem.2024.J118.